Charley Eugene Dagenais, age 93, earned his wings and went to be with our Lord and Savior on 5-8-2021.
He was born to Louis and Mary Dagenais on 4-1-1928, in Deer River Mn. He attended school in Deer River and in his early years, served in the Army and is a World War II Veteran. He married Darlene Sprague on Oct. 20, 1952. They had seven children and moved to Chicago several times where he worked at a large hardware chain. Later he worked in the mines on the Iron Range. He and Darlene attended Our Redeemer Lutheran Church in Cohasset for over 30 years. He enjoyed walking, carnivals, parades, and trains. He loved spending time with his family, grandchildren, great grandchildren and friends.
